The below graph shows the average detached house price in the South Cambridgesh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 3 GREEN END sales from January 2012 and April 2022 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 2012 sale was for 55%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 55% below the HPI over time, until the April 2022 sale, where it rises to 21%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 21% below the HPI.

The below map shows the location of 3 GREEN END,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 3 GREEN END).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
